Examples of Trending Keywords Right Now
Alright, let's get to the juicy stuff: What are some examples of trending keywords right now? Keep in mind that these trends can change rapidly, so it's important to stay updated. However, here are a few examples of popular categories and themes that are currently in demand: 1. Sustainability and Environmental Awareness: With growing concerns about climate change, images and videos related to sustainability, renewable energy, and environmental conservation are highly sought after. Keywords like "eco-friendly," "sustainable living," "renewable energy," and "environmental protection" are likely to perform well. 2. Remote Work and Digital Nomadism: As more people embrace remote work, there's a growing demand for visuals that depict remote work setups, virtual meetings, and digital nomad lifestyles. Keywords like "remote work," "work from home," "virtual meeting," and "digital nomad" are worth exploring. 3. Diversity and Inclusion: Buyers are increasingly looking for images and videos that represent diversity and inclusion. Content that features people of different ethnicities, genders, and abilities is highly valued. Keywords like "diversity," "inclusion," "multicultural," and "representation" are important to consider. 4. Health and Wellness: With a growing focus on health and wellness, images and videos related to fitness, healthy eating, and mental well-being are in high demand. Keywords like "fitness," "healthy eating," "meditation," and "mindfulness" can help you tap into this trend. 5. Technology and Innovation: Images and videos related to cutting-edge technologies, such as artificial intelligence, blockchain, and virtual reality, are always popular. Keywords like "artificial intelligence," "blockchain," "virtual reality," and "innovation" can help you attract buyers in this category. These are just a few examples, but they should give you a good starting point for your keyword research. Remember to use these keywords as inspiration and adapt them to your specific content. Optimizing Your Content with Trending Keywords
So, you've identified some killer trending keywords. Now what? It's time to put those keywords to work and optimize your content for maximum visibility. Here's how to do it like a pro: First, start with your title. Your title is the first thing buyers see, so it needs to be catchy and informative. Include your main trending keyword in the title, but make sure it sounds natural and appealing. Avoid keyword stuffing, as this can turn off potential buyers. Next, focus on your description. This is your opportunity to provide more detail about your content and incorporate additional trending keywords. Write a clear and concise description that accurately reflects the content of your image or video. Use complete sentences and avoid grammatical errors. Again, don't stuff your description with keywords. Instead, focus on creating a compelling narrative that will entice buyers to download your content. Finally, pay attention to your tags. These are the keywords that buyers use to search for content on Shutterstock. Choose a mix of broad and specific trending keywords that are relevant to your image or video. Use all the available tag slots to maximize your visibility. When selecting tags, think like a buyer. What words would they use to search for your content? Use a combination of descriptive keywords, conceptual keywords, and emotional keywords to cover all your bases. Remember, consistency is key. Use the same trending keywords across your title, description, and tags to reinforce the relevance of your content. By optimizing your content with trending keywords, you can significantly increase your visibility and attract more potential buyers.
